Eyal Zamir appointed to replace resigning Israeli Chief of General Staff Halevi

Eyal Zamir, Director General of the Ministry of Defense, has been appointed to replace Chief of General Staff Herzi Halevi, who resigned after announcing he took "responsibility for the catastrophic failure" on October 7 in Israel.

A statement from the Israeli Prime Minister's Office announced that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u and Defense Minister Yisrael Katz have decided to appoint Zamir to the seat that will be vacated by Halevi as of March 6.

Retired Major General Zamir, who served as Deputy Chief of General Staff until 2021, has been serving as the Director General of the Ministry of Defense since 2023.

Zamir will officially begin his duties as the country's 24th Chief of General Staff after the committee's evaluation and a cabinet vote in Israel.

HE HAD SERVED AS NETANYAHU'S MILITARY SECRETARY

An unnamed Israeli source speaking to the Haaretz newspaper claimed that Zamir, who served as Netanyahu's military secretary between 2012 and 2015, was "very close to the prime minister."

The source stated, "Bibi trusted Eyal completely and he never hesitated to express his opinions, even when they did not align with his own."

In his resignation letter submitted to Netanyahu and Katz, Halevi stated that during the attack launched from Gaza by the Izz ad-Din al-Qassam Brigades, the armed wing of Hamas, on October 7, 2023, "the Israeli army under his command failed to fulfill its duty to protect citizens, and he has felt the responsibility for this catastrophic failure every day since the first day."

It had emerged that Chief of General Staff Halevi had experienced disagreements with Prime Minister Netanyahu and the government over Israel's attacks on Gaza and the region on October 7, 2023. In Israel, Netanyahu's far-right coalition partners had made statements directly targeting Halevi.
